What does a typical workday look like for someone in a Beer Line Cleaning role?

A typical day in Beer Line Cleaning often involves traveling to multiple bars, restaurants, or breweries to inspect, clean, and maintain their draft beer systems. You’ll disconnect and flush beer lines, use specialized cleaning agents and pressurized equipment, and document your work to ensure each line meets health and quality standards. Most roles work independently but require regular communication with venue managers and staff to coordinate service times. This position can involve early morning or off-hours work to avoid disrupting business operations, offering some scheduling flexibility. Over time, experienced beer line cleaners may advance to supervisory roles or take on broader beverage system maintenance responsibilities.

What is a Beer Line Cleaning job?

A Beer Line Cleaning job involves maintaining and sanitizing the draft beer dispensing system to ensure the best quality and taste of the beer. The role typically includes flushing out old beer, removing buildup like yeast and bacteria, and ensuring lines are free of contaminants. This process helps prevent off-flavors and keeps beer fresh. Regular cleaning is essential for bars, restaurants, and breweries to maintain clean and safe beer lines.
